simple-adblock: allow domains bugfix & canary domains support 19502/head
authorStan Grishin <stangri@melmac.ca>
Sat, 1 Oct 2022 23:11:28 +0000 (23:11 +0000)
committerStan Grishin <stangri@melmac.ca>
Sat, 1 Oct 2022 23:19:23 +0000 (23:19 +0000)
commit356534dd42497802bfc9c37344b4246151c98322
tree780530dd6a6efd3c0cf72dcb3deb52086c84b5eb
parentd9341ee80c661d64bea6b63dcddbf3d39e796a67
simple-adblock: allow domains bugfix & canary domains support

* fix bug in download_lists and adb_allow to prevent unintended exclisions from
  the block-lists of domains containing allowed domain. Fixes issue:
  https://github.com/stangri/source.openwrt.melmac.net/issues/160
* add support for returning NXDOMAIN/blocking iCloud & Mozilla canary domains,
  disabled by default

Signed-off-by: Stan Grishin <stangri@melmac.ca>
(cherry picked from commit 9156ef6507f8c3fe6785234dff223bad5b59a78e)
net/simple-adblock/Makefile
net/simple-adblock/files/simple-adblock.conf
net/simple-adblock/files/simple-adblock.init